cyrus-sasl-2.1.28nb1 by default does *not* install any authentication plugin
modules.  Until the necessary authentication plugin modules are
installed, e.g. security/cy2-crammd5 or security/cy2-gssapi, you
will probably get errors about "no appropriate mechs available".

To allow plaintext authentication without using the auxprop mechanism,
the package security/cyrus-saslauthd should be installed.

To interoperate with older kerberos realms, you may need to set
  allow_weak_crypto = true
in the [libdefaults] section of your krb5.conf file
